27 April 2021 | Story Prof Sethulego Matebesi | Photo Sonia Small
Prof Matabesi
Prof Sethulego Matebesi is a Senior Lecturer and Academic Head of the Department of Sociology at the University of the Free State.

This year’s Freedom Day marks an important milestone in the history of South Africa. It will be 27 years since the first non-racial elections were held in the country, a figure that equals the number of years Nelson Mandela spent in prison.

If equating Mandela with the freedom we enjoy today is not already disingenuous enough, we sunk even lower by assuming that we are close to achieving the civil liberties he embodied. You do not have to go further than read the daily media headlines to understand the extent of the onslaught on the pillars of democracy. That this onslaught comes from political leaders is one of the main reasons why most South Africans are disillusioned with politics, democracy and social issues.

Anarchy wreaking havoc in weak societies

Sociology taught me about the relevance of institutions to a social structure: they control human conduct by setting up predefined behaviour patterns. For example, throughout history anarchy has wreaked havoc in settings where organisations are weak, fragmented, and the citizenry is inactive. Similarly, while peace, unity, and the preservation and the restoration of human dignity are the hallmarks of Freedom Day celebrations, we have become a nation increasingly influenced by symbolic politics and the politics of offence.

It would be hard to find a better example of a significant threat to the pillars of democracy than the widespread onslaught on the judiciary. At the heart of the broader political, legal, and moral issues confronting SA today is how the right of all to equal respect and equal protection under the law has been compromised. Casting doubt about the independence of the judiciary conceals the motivations that most endanger the principles of freedom and equality.

My stance is not aimed at muting the expression of unpopular opinions – a basic tenet of democracy. However, we need to be mindful of events that have and will become powerfully symbolic in altering the nation’s social fabric.

Freedom under attack by populist politics

Any societal change requires some form of flexibility. No doubt, the first decade of democracy was accompanied by hope and the euphoria of the Rainbow Nation. This period demonstrated how different racial groups could live together in harmony, play together, and attend the same school without being required to forsake values they hold dear. This period was punctured by notions of active citizenship and the promotion of democratic cooperation that is based on the acceptance of universal human rights and the rule of law and values of diversity.

While millions of people elsewhere in the world have been forced to flee hunger, war, terrorism, and emboldened autocrats in their countries of birth, the euphoric wave of the Mandela years has, unwittingly and dramatically, worn off during the past decade in South Africa. This turn of events is linked to populist politics that seriously compromise democratic institutions in the country.

In my opinion, there are no heroes in situations like these.

In a country characterised by rampant corruption, violent crime, gender-based violence, human trafficking, racial intolerance, and teenage drug abuse, are politicians the only ones to be blamed for the threats to democracy?

Conquering immorality and safeguarding our freedom

Despite all the challenges we face as a country, we remain a remarkably resilient nation, as is widely acknowledged. This resilience is echoed by how we have navigated our way around a highly divisive and intolerant society to embrace and celebrate our rich and vibrant cultural heritage.

Nevertheless, we have become complacent. We have been vocal against any narrative aimed at restricting our legal, religious, human, civil, economic and political rights. Yet, partly due to our collective inaction, we have failed to use the means to provide a compelling counter-narrative of resistance to the manipulation of state institutions and broader immorality permeating society. This inaction affects the lives and livelihoods of millions of those who do not have the organisational capacity and means to advocate for the causes that affect them.

Let us use this year’s historic Freedom Day celebrations to demonstrate our firm resolve to protect the critical pillars of democracy from further exploitation. This kind of collective responsibility is what South Africa has always been about. Only when our government at all levels, the private sector, and concerned citizens across the country begin a critical partnership and commitment to maintain our democratic institutions and processes that our past losses as a nation become gains and defeats become triumphs.

* Prof Sethulego Matebesi works on all current affairs such as political and social issues. More specifically, he focuses on social movements and protests, community-mining company conflict, and local municipal governance.

UFS study on cell development in top international science journal
2008-09-16

A study from the University of the Free State (UFS) on how the change in the packaging of DNA with cell development influenced the expression of genes, will be published in this week’s early edition of the prestigious international, peer-reviewed science journal, the Proceeding of the National Academy of Sciences of the USA (PNAS).

The PNAS journal has an impact factor of 10, which means that studies published in the journal are, on average, referred to by ten other scientific studies in a two year period. The South African Journal of Science, by comparison, has an impact factor of 0.7.

The UFS study, funded by the Wellcome Trust and the National Research Foundation (NRF), looked at how the change in the packaging of DNA with cell development influenced the expression of genes. It is very relevant to research on stem cells, an area of medicine that studies the possible use of undifferentiated cells to replace damaged tissue.

Prof. Hugh Patterton, of the Department of Microbial, Biochemical and Food Biotechnology at the UFS, who led the study, said: "We are extremely proud of this study. It was conceived in South Africa, it was performed in South Africa, the data were analysed in South Africa, and it was published from South Africa."

When a gene is expressed, the information encoded in the gene is used to manufacture a specific protein. In eukaryotes, which include humans, there is approximately 1m of DNA, containing the genes, in every cell. This length of DNA has to fit into a cell nucleus with a diameter of only about 10 micrometer. In order to fit the DNA into such a small volume, eukaryotic cells wrap their DNA onto successive protein balls, termed nucleosomes. Strings of nucleosomes, resembling a bead of pearls, is folded into a helix to form a chromatin fiber. The study from the UFS investigated how the binding of a specific protein, termed a linker histone, that binds to the length of DNA between nucleosomes, influenced the formation of the chromatin fiber and also the activity of genes.

"We found that the linker histone bound to chromatin in yeast, which we use as a model eukaryote, under conditions where virtually all the genes in the organism were inactive. It was widely believed that the binding of the linker histone caused the inactivation of genes. We studied the relationship between the amount of linker histone bound in the vicinity of each gene and the expression of that gene for all the genes in yeast, using genomic techniques. We made the surprising discovery that even through the linker histone preferentially bound to genes under conditions where the genes were shut off, this inactivation of genes was not caused by the binding of the linker histone and folding of the chromatin,” said Prof. Patterton.

He said: “Instead our data strongly suggested that the observed anti-correlation was due to the movement of enzymes along the DNA molecule, involved in processing the information in genes for the eventual manufacture of proteins. This movement of enzymes displaced the linker histones from the DNA. This finding now requires a rethink on aspects of how packaging of DNA influences gene activity."

Prof. Patterton said that his research group, using the Facility for Genomics and Proteomics as well as the Bioinformatics Node at the UFS, was currently busy with follow-up studies to understand how other proteins in nucleosomes affected the activities of genes, as well as with projects to understand how chemicals found in red wine and in green tea extended lifespan. "We are certainly having a marvelous time trying to understand the fundamental mechanisms of life, and the UFS is an exciting place to be if one was interested in studying life at the level of molecules," he said.
